Today's activity is cooking. Cooking, for some of us, can be a dreaded task which forces us to cook easy and quick meals. But those types of meals tend to lack the nutrition our bodies need. By incorporating mindfulness into your cooking and actively thinking about the types of foods you are putting into your body, you will start to see the mental and physical benefits of cooking fresh and healthy meals. After all, we are what we eat.
There are great sounds and smells that come from cooking can induce a relaxed state such as the smell of fresh fruit and vegetables, the sizzling sound of food cooking in a pan and the process of preparing your food. Make sure you soak in all of these sensations by purposefully smelling and touching the foods you are preparing and cooking.
